Sat Oct 05 21:49:11 UTC 2024: ## Mbappe Rested for Nations League, Griezmann Retires from International Football
**Budapest, Hungary** – France manager Didier Deschamps has confirmed that star forward Kylian Mbappe will miss the upcoming UEFA Nations League fixtures against Israel and Belgium. The decision comes as Mbappe continues to recover from a thigh injury sustained during Real Madrid’s Champions League match against Lille.
“I had an exchange with Kylian,” Deschamps said. “He has a problem which is not serious. I am not going to take risks, which is why he is not in the squad.”
The absence of Mbappe adds to France’s woes as they are also without veteran forward Antoine Griezmann, who announced his retirement from international football earlier this week. Griezmann was a key player for France, amassing 137 caps over a successful era for the national side.
“He had such an impact that we can’t play in the same way,” Deschamps acknowledged. “I am not necessarily going to change the system, but I am not going to look for an equivalent player.”
Despite the absences, France will be looking to build on their three-point haul from their first two group games. Chelsea forward Christopher Nkunku has been recalled to the squad, but notable absentees include N’Golo Kante.
France will face Israel on October 10 in Budapest, before traveling to Brussels for their clash against Belgium on October 14.
